In 1996, Nest Ranch was moved by the District to the GVRD (currently called City Vancouver) to be taken care of as a local park. City Vancouver takes care of the park based on the Colony Farm Land Usage Strategy which assigns details locations for farming, wild animals and incorporated administration. coquitlam bc time zone. The park shields a selection of ecosystem types consisting of the biggest old-field habitat in the North-East industry


During the cold weather multitudes of Great Blue Herons, a species in danger, forage in the areas at Colony Ranch. By late March, these herons start nesting in a heronry at the convergence of the Coquitlam and Fraser River, which has been safeguarded as a Wildlife Management Location considering that 1994.

In 1909 the Fraser River Lumber Firm (which ended up being the Canadian Western Lumber Firm the following year) decided to recruit French-Canadian employees, who were popular for their expertise in forestry. The decision to work with employees from Quebec and francophone Ontario belonged to the company's approach to replace its Chinese, Japanese and South Oriental employees.
